I Have a HTC Desire S with same hardware as the DHD. I installed the official ics RUU 2 days ago. After clean installation and backup restore i have 100mb more internal space than with Gingerbread. ICS also use about 10% less ram. I think HTC lied to DHD customers about the internal space and hardware restrictions on the DHD. ICS works very smooth on the Desire S.
